Legal Considerations

Acquiring this seven-bedroom estate in the gated community of Punta Leona is a straightforward process, as Costa Rica grants foreign buyers the same fee simple ownership rights as local citizens. For properties in this coastal region, holding a registered fee simple title provides secure, absolute ownership. While some coastal properties in Costa Rica fall under maritime zone concession rules, this specific private estate offers the highest level of deeded property security.

During the acquisition, buyers should anticipate transaction costs, with the property transfer stamp tax generally amounting to one and a half percent of the declared value. The comprehensive closing bundle—which encompasses notary fees, legal services, registry charges, and necessary stamps—typically totals between two and four percent of the purchase price. Ongoing holding costs are highly favorable, featuring an annual municipal property tax rate of approximately one-quarter of a percent of the property's registered cadastral value. Furthermore, because the purchase price of USD 4,050,000 comfortably exceeds the national investment threshold, purchasing this villa qualifies the buyer to apply for investor residency status in Costa Rica.

Frequently Asked Questions

Yes, foreigners enjoy the same fee-simple property ownership rights as Costa Rican citizens, meaning you can hold the title to this estate directly in your own name or through a local corporation. Because this specific luxury home is situated in the secure, gated community of Punta Leona and is not located within a restricted maritime concession zone, you receive full, unrestricted ownership rights. Furthermore, purchasing this property at the USD 4,050,000 price point makes you eligible to apply for Costa Rica's residency-by-investment program.
